How to fill out the CA Form 4550 online
This guide provides a comprehensive overview of filling out the CA Form 4550 online. Whether you are a contractor, builder, or homeowner, this step-by-step process is designed to help you complete the insulation certificate efficiently and accurately.
Follow the steps to complete your CA Form 4550 online.
-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the CA Form 4550 and open it in your online editor.
- Begin by filling out the property details. Enter the number and street address, city, county, subdivision, and lot number in the designated fields.
- Proceed to the description of installation section. For the roof, input the material used, thickness in inches, brand name, and thermal resistance (R-Value).
- Continue to the exterior wall section, providing the material description, thickness, brand name, and thermal resistance (R-Value) as required.
- Fill out the ceiling section. Indicate the type of batt or blanket, brand name, thickness, and thermal resistance (R-Value). If using loose-fill, provide the type, brand name, contractor’s minimum installed weight per square foot, and minimum thickness. Also, include the manufacturer's installed weight per square foot to achieve the thermal resistance.
- Detail the raised floor and slab floor sections by specifying the material and thickness for each.
- In the foundation wall section, provide the material type, thickness, brand name, and thermal resistance (R-Value), filling out each space as necessary.
- Complete the declaration statement by certifying that the insulation was installed conforming to current building energy efficiency standards. Both the general contractor and subcontractor must sign, providing their license numbers, titles, and dates.
